2025 Jeep Grand Cherokee vs 2025 Mercedes-Benz GLA-Class
Comparison Overview
Deciding between the rugged capability of the 2025 Jeep Grand Cherokee and the refined efficiency of the 2025 Mercedes-Benz GLA-Class often comes down to balancing immediate cost against long-term running expenses and overall size. The Jeep commands a significant power advantage, boasting 293 horsepower and 260 lb-ft of torque compared to the Mercedes' 221 hp and 258 lb-ft. However, the GLA-Class is the clear winner at the pump, achieving a combined 29 MPG versus the Jeep's 22 MPG, which is crucial given the Mercedes requires more expensive premium fuel. Furthermore, the Jeep is considerably larger at 193.5 inches long and offers nearly double the utility with 37.7 cu ft of cargo space against the GLA's 15.4 cu ft. That said, the GLA-Class undercuts the Jeepโs $36,495 MSRP by $6,505, forcing buyers to weigh upfront cost versus power and capacity.

Frequently Asked Questions
Common questions about comparing the 2025 Jeep Grand Cherokee and 2025 Mercedes-Benz GLA-Class.
What is the actual difference in purchase price between these two crossovers?
The 2025 Mercedes-Benz GLA-Class has an MSRP of $43,000, which is $6,505 more expensive than the 2025 Jeep Grand Cherokee starting at $36,495. This is a key factor when considering overall budget constraints.
Which vehicle is better for long road trips concerning fuel?
The Mercedes GLA-Class is far more economical on long trips, offering 29 MPG combined, while the Jeep Grand Cherokee delivers only 22 MPG combined. Additionally, the Jeep runs on regular unleaded, whereas the Mercedes requires premium fuel.
How much more powerful is the Jeep Grand Cherokee than the Mercedes GLA-Class?
The Jeep has a notable power advantage, delivering 293 horsepower compared to the Mercedes' 221 horsepower, a difference of 72 hp. While torque figures are close (260 lb-ft vs 258 lb-ft), the Jeep feels significantly punchier.
If I have a large family, which crossover provides more space?
The Jeep Grand Cherokee is the clear winner for space, offering 37.7 cubic feet of cargo capacity behind the rear seats. The GLA-Class only provides 15.4 cubic feet, making it much tighter for family hauling.
Are there significant differences in the drivetrain layouts?
Yes, the two vehicles feature different drive types and transmissions; the Jeep comes standard with rear-wheel drive and an 8-speed shiftable automatic, while the Mercedes uses front-wheel drive paired with an 8-speed automated manual.
